Former WVa judge known for eye-raising statements dies at 79

by John Raby
| November 9, 2020 9:30 AM

CHARLESTON, W.Va. (AP) — A former West Virginia Supreme Court Justice who once jokingly referred to himself as “America’s laziest and dumbest judge” and who attracted as much attention for his behavior outside the court as in it, has died. He was 79.
